Choosing the Right Image Format
Alright, let's talk about choosing the right image format, which is a crucial first step in your optimization journey, peeps. There are several formats to choose from, each with its own strengths and weaknesses. Selecting the appropriate format can make a massive difference in your image's file size and overall quality. Here's a breakdown to help you make the best decision for your website. First up, we have JPEG (Joint Photographic Experts Group). JPEG is a widely used format, super popular for photographs and images with lots of colors and details. It uses lossy compression, which means that some image data is discarded to reduce file size. This is often not noticeable, especially for photos. JPEG is great for images with many colors and gradients, but it's not ideal for images with text or sharp lines. Next, we've got PNG (Portable Network Graphics). PNG is a lossless format, meaning no image data is lost during compression, which ensures higher image quality, especially for images with text, logos, and sharp lines. PNG also supports transparency, making it super useful for logos and graphics that need to be overlaid on different backgrounds. However, PNG files tend to be larger than JPEG files, so be mindful of file size. Then there is GIF (Graphics Interchange Format). GIF is best suited for simple animations and images with limited colors. It supports a maximum of 256 colors and also supports animation. GIFs are generally not suitable for photographs or images with complex details, as they can result in poor image quality. Now let's consider WebP. WebP is a modern image format developed by Google, providing superior compression and image quality compared to JPEG and PNG. It supports both lossy and lossless compression, as well as transparency and animation. WebP is an excellent choice for a wide range of images, as it can significantly reduce file sizes without sacrificing quality. Finally, there's SVG (Scalable Vector Graphics). SVG is a vector-based format, meaning images are defined by mathematical equations rather than pixels. SVGs are resolution-independent, which means they can be scaled to any size without losing quality, making them great for logos, icons, and illustrations. SVG files are often smaller than raster images, especially at larger sizes. Choosing the right format depends on the specific image and its intended use. For photographs, JPEG is usually a good choice. For graphics, logos, and images with transparency, PNG or WebP are often better options. For animations, GIF is an option, although WebP can often provide better results. For scalable graphics, SVG is the go-to format.
Resizing and Compressing Images
Resizing and compressing images are the next two critical steps in the image optimization process. Resizing involves adjusting the dimensions of your images, while compression reduces the file size. Both of these techniques play a vital role in improving your website's performance and providing a better user experience. First, let's talk about resizing. Resizing is the process of changing the dimensions of your images. It's super important to ensure that images are the right size for their intended use. You don't want to display a massive image that's much larger than what's needed, as that will significantly increase the loading time. Before you upload an image, check where it will be displayed on your website and determine the maximum dimensions needed. Resize the image to these dimensions using an image editing tool like Adobe Photoshop, GIMP, or even online tools like TinyPNG or ImageOptim. Make sure not to upload images that are larger than what's needed. Secondly, Compression is the process of reducing the file size of your images. There are different types of compression techniques, including lossy and lossless. Lossy compression reduces file size by discarding some image data, while lossless compression reduces file size without sacrificing any data. Lossy compression is generally more effective at reducing file sizes, but it can slightly reduce image quality. For images with intricate details, use lossless compression. For images where a small amount of quality loss is acceptable, like photographs, use lossy compression. Several tools can help you compress images. Online tools like TinyPNG and ImageOptim are super easy to use and can compress images automatically. If you're using WordPress, there are also numerous plugins available that can compress images for you. These plugins often provide features such as automatic compression upon upload, bulk compression of existing images, and the ability to choose the level of compression.
